The average train between Agueda (Station) and Porto takes 1h 41m and the fastest train takes 1h 15m. The train service runs several times per day from Agueda (Station) to Porto. The journey time may be longer on weekends and holidays; use the search form on this page to search for a specific travel date.
Trains run every 3 hours between Agueda (Station) and Porto. The earliest departure is at 5:55 AM in the morning, and the last departure from Agueda (Station) is at 8:18 PM which arrives into Porto at 9:48 PM. All services require a transfer, and take on average 1h 41m. The schedules shown below are for the next available departures.

No, there is no direct train from Agueda (Station) to Porto. However, there are services departing from Agueda (Station) station and arriving at Porto station via Aveiro.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 41m.
Agueda (Station) to Porto train services, operated by Comboios de Portugal, depart from Agueda station.
Agueda (Station) to Porto train services, operated by Comboios de Portugal, arrive at Porto Campanha station.

The distance between Agueda (Station) and Porto is 65.1 km. The road distance is 84 km.
You can take a train from Agueda to Porto Campanha via Aveiro in around 1h 17m.
